    WR:SR is an amazing sandbox city/republic builder, that allows you to control all aspects of your new country, from citizens happiness, health, education to production chains, vehicle and resource production, import export. You can do all this by truck, train, ship, and in the near future plane. There are a million ways to make your republic your own and that’s what we will do.

    @bballjo with Research set to ON - there will be no separation of waste by your population unless the research has been completed, so the setting on the trash stands will not work and just keep those bins empty until the research is done. Effectively reducing your total garbage space until then. Industries separate from the start, so it works for the hazardous waste from the hospital.

    • @bballjo
      @bballjo  6 місяців тому

      All the vanilla residential buildings are accessible via footpath, and they will have an error message if they don't. Buildings also can't be constructed if they are missing a connection like that, so that's a good check. Technically every building with a parking spot needs a road connection, no parking spot means footpath is fine
